    Wildfire Risk Reduction Prescription Development & Treatment Administration

    RFP ISSUE DATE:         November 25, 2022
    RFP CLOSING DATE:    December 20, 2022
    RFP CLOSING TIME:    14:00 Local Time

    Summary Details:
    The District is seeking non-binding Proposals for the provision of wildfire risk reduction prescriptions and to administer and oversee the resulting treatments, as further described in Section 2 - Deliverables.  The primary objective is wildfire risk reduction while also considering objectives of ecological restoration and cultural heritage values. The Deliverables include 60.8 hectares of wildfire risk reduction prescriptions for FTU 17, administration/oversight of hand treatments for 47.5 hectares of this area, assessments of mechanical treatment of the remaining 13.3 hectares, and potential administration/oversight of treatments for the remaining 13.3 hectares.

    Term of Engagement:
    The successful Proponent should be prepared to commence work immediately after the Agreement is awarded. The Agreement shall be valid from the date contract execution until March 1, 2024, at which time all work related to the Agreement should be complete.

    Conditions for Participation and Requirements to Request to Participate:
    Proposals not clearly demonstrating that they meet the following mandatory criteria will be excluded from further consideration in the evaluation process.
    Mandatory Criteria:
    1The Proposal must be received by the Closing Date and Time, in accordance with the requirements of Section 3.1 – RFP Schedule
    2The Proposal must be submitted in accordance with the requirements of Section 3.8 – Submission of Proposals
    3The Proposal must include the following completed forms:
    • Appendix E – Submission Form
    • Appendix F – Pricing Form
    4The Proposal must include the information requested on the following forms, either on the forms or a format of their choice:
    • Appendix G – Rated Criteria Form

    The Supplier shall provide the District with proof of the following prior to beginning work on this project:
    • A Business License that allows the Supplier to perform work in Summerland (either a Summerland Business License or an Inter-Community/Mobile Business License from another Okanagan-Similkameen municipality).
    • SAFE Certification (Safety Accord Forestry Enterprise - BC Forest Safety Council)
    • WorkSafe BC Clearance Letter (or equivalent if the Supplier operates in another jurisdiction) addressed to the District of Summerland, indicating that account is active and in good standing.
    • Commercial General Liability Insurance coverage as per the requirements detailed in Appendix A – Form of Agreement.
    • Automobile Liability Insurance coverage as per the requirements detailed in Appendix A – Form of Agreement.
    • Professional Errors and Omissions Insurance coverage as per the requirements detailed in Appendix A – Form of Agreement.
